Dรฉtails du cours

โ€ข Introduction to Additive Manufacturing: Understanding the basics, history, and current trends in additive manufacturing.
โ€ข Additive Manufacturing Materials: Exploring various materials used in additive manufacturing, including polymers, metals, and ceramics.
โ€ข Material Selection: Learning the criteria for material selection in additive manufacturing, considering factors such as mechanical properties, cost, and sustainability.
โ€ข Design for Additive Manufacturing: Examining design principles that optimize parts for additive manufacturing and maximize their performance.
โ€ข Advanced Additive Manufacturing Technologies: Diving into the latest technologies, such as Direct Energy Deposition, Selective Laser Melting, and Multi-Jet Fusion.
โ€ข Quality Assurance and Control in Additive Manufacturing: Ensuring consistent quality and compliance with industry standards.
โ€ข Supply Chain Management and Industrial Applications: Understanding the impact of additive manufacturing on supply chains and exploring its applications in various industries.
โ€ข Sustainability and Environmental Considerations: Evaluating the environmental impact and sustainability of additive manufacturing processes and materials.
โ€ข Case Studies and Best Practices: Analyzing real-world examples and learning from industry experts.

Each segment corresponds to the percentage of professionals employed in that role concerning the entire workforce. - **Materials Engineer**: These professionals are responsible for designing and developing materials used in additive manufacturing. Their expertise ensures the production of high-quality and durable components. - **Additive Manufacturing Engineer**: Professionals in this role specialise in the operation and maintenance of additive manufacturing equipment. They play a crucial role in ensuring the efficient and accurate production of components. - **Design Engineer**: Design engineers focus on creating product designs compatible with additive manufacturing processes. They must collaborate with materials engineers and manufacturing engineers to develop optimised parts. - **Production Manager**: Production managers oversee the day-to-day operations of additive manufacturing facilities, including scheduling, quality control, and resource allocation. - **Quality Control Manager**: Quality control managers ensure the consistent production of high-quality components. They are responsible for implementing quality assurance protocols and monitoring production processes. - **Research Scientist**: Research scientists explore new materials and techniques to enhance additive manufacturing processes.
